I do. So many creators seem to be so desperately in love with their characters that they cannot give them flaws or see thir foibles, and I never wanted to be one of those. Instead I prod and malign her, as a reflection of how the world tends to treat her, but she's tough enough to bounce back from it all. She's no surface veneer, she's got honest depth and internal struggles that she tries hard to overlook, but doesn't always manage to accomplish. And her best friend is always there to back her up, but also to remind her that there's an embarrassing moment always waiting for her just out of sight.

So yes, I suppose I do enjoy needling her, and I suppose that could be seen as insulting her. She is by far my favorite, and I'd rather be accused of loving to insult her than to be in love with her and unable to see her maligned in any way. To my mind that would make for a pretty boring saga.

But different strokes for different folks I suppose.
